Top duel in Lausanne
On Monday evening, fans in the Vaudoise Arena can look forward to a thrilling clash between two of the National League’s top teams. League leaders Lausanne HC (67 points) welcome EVZ, who are currently in 6th place with 52 points. Both teams are among the league’s strongest offensively and guarantee an exciting encounter.
Home advantage the key?
The previous encounters between Lausanne and Zug this season had one thing in common: the home team came out on top both times. EVZ won its home game by a clear 6-2 margin, while Lausanne countered with a 6-3 victory in the Vaudoise Arena. This record underlines the importance of home advantage – a strength that lies particularly on the side of the Vaud team: Lausanne have won 14 of their 17 home games this season and lead the league in this category.
Form curve and statistics
– Lausanne HC: The league leaders are unbeaten in six games and have made a perfect start to the new year. At home in the Vaudoise Arena, the Vaud team recently defeated EHC Kloten 6:1. This was followed yesterday by an away win against the ZSC Lions, second in the table. Now they want to extend their home series against Zug.
– EVZ: The EVZ started the year with a 3:5 defeat against the SC Rapperswil-Jona Lakers, but bounced back impressively on Saturday. With a commanding 4:1 home win against HC Davos, the team showed that it is ready to take on the leaders.
Goals guaranteed?
Both teams are among the league’s strongest offensively, with Lausanne (108 goals) and the EVZ (107 goals) occupying second and third place in the scoring statistics. In this category, they are only surpassed by SC Bern. For the fans, this promises a game with plenty of highlights and goalmouth action.
The EVZ travels to Lausanne on Monday (January 6, 7:45 p.m.).
